What is Military Cloud Computing?

Military cloud computing refers to highly secure cloud-based platforms designed specifically for defense organizations. These platforms enable armed forces to store, process, analyze, and share mission-critical information across various military branches while maintaining stringent security standards.

Cloud technologies help military organizations improve intelligence gathering, logistics management, battlefield communication, surveillance, command and control, and disaster response.

Market Drivers

Rising Demand for Data-Centric Warfare

Modern military operations generate enormous volumes of data from satellites, drones, radars, autonomous vehicles, and surveillance systems. Cloud computing enables rapid processing and analysis of this information, allowing commanders to make faster and more informed decisions.

Increasing Adoption of Artificial Intelligence

Defense agencies are integrating AI, machine learning, and predictive analytics into cloud environments to enhance intelligence analysis, battlefield awareness, and autonomous mission planning.

Growth in Multi-Domain Operations

Military forces increasingly require seamless communication across land, sea, air, cyber, and space domains. Cloud platforms provide centralized infrastructure for secure collaboration between multiple defense units.

Growing Cybersecurity Requirements

The increasing sophistication of cyber threats has encouraged governments to deploy secure hybrid and private cloud infrastructures that protect classified military information while ensuring uninterrupted operations.

Latest Market Trends

Expansion of Hybrid Cloud Deployments

Hybrid cloud solutions are becoming the preferred deployment model because they combine the flexibility of public cloud with the security of private infrastructure.

AI-Driven Defense Analytics

Cloud platforms are increasingly integrated with AI-powered analytics that improve mission planning, predictive maintenance, and threat detection.
